I've noticed YouTube seems slower than usual today...particularly with embedded videos on one of my sites. Has anyone else noticed this? Please reply...
I visit pretty much every day and this is the slowest day they have had that I can recall. I hope they aren't about to crash! They were doing maintenance last night, but it seems they have a few more kinks to work out...